Dr. Eleanor Vance, a meticulous historian, becomes engrossed in a cryptic Florentine mystery centered around an ancient statue rumored to hold magical power, linked to a dark figure known as the "Stone Witch." As Eleanor begins her academic investigation into this relic and its shadowed past, she soon finds herself drawn into a dangerous conspiracy. The secrets she unearths suggest a connection between this artifact and potent, potentially malevolent forces from the Renaissance era, making her research an increasingly perilous undertaking. This novel masterfully blends historical intrigue with supernatural fantasy, exploring how potent secrets from bygone eras can resurface to threaten the present. Eleanor, the protagonist, represents the pursuit of knowledge confronting the unknown, navigating a world where intellectual curiosity collides with ancient magic. The compelling nature of the book lies in its evocative Renaissance Florence setting, rich with art and history, which serves as the stage for a suspenseful unveiling of forbidden lore. Readers will be drawn to the promise of a thrilling journey where a historian's sharp intellect is tested against dark powers, and the consequences of disturbing buried truths.
